09/01/16 00:21:14
おかげさまでサービスとしてインストールできたので
早速テスト的にOnStartに以下のコードを書いてサービスを開始しました。
using(FileStream fs = File.Open(sFile, FileMode.Append, FileAccess.Write))
using(StreamWriter sw=new StreamWriter(fs))
{
sw.WriteLine(DateTime.Now.ToString("yyyy/MM/dd HH:mm:ss"+"\t OnStart"));
sw.Flush();
sw.Close();
fs.Close();
}
するとログに「2009/01/16 00:22:34 OnS午ar午」という化けた内容で書き込まれたのですが
これってどうしてでしょうか?
あとちょっと別件ですが、上記のコードにファイルオープン時のエラーをcatchするために
try,catchを入れたいのですが、こういうusingを使っている時って
どの行にtry,catchを書くべきでしょうか?